On Mon, 11 Dec 2023 10:08:11 +0800 Jijie Shao wrote:
> Add support for page_pool_get_stats, then the hns3 driver
> can get page pool statistics by ethtool.

Sorry, you're late to the party :( We have now added the ability to
read page pool stats via netlink. The support was merged as
a379972973a80924b1d03443e20f113ff76a94c7.

If you use the page pools in your driver in a normal way (each page
pool only used by one NAPI instance and one netdev) you should use
that instead of dumping the stats into ethtool -S.
